"A planning application would have to go in,” Lemon continued. “But this has been worked through for the last couple of years so the discussions are at quite an advanced stage in terms of the ground being developed. It is going to cost over £1.5million. The funding will be coming from Wychavon council and the Football Foundation among others.”

Agreed but in those days we still had the unfairness of having to be elected to the league no matter how good you were. Remember top conference teams like runcorn, Enfield, Weymouth and Kettering. We came good at the wrong time whereas kiddy and Cheltenham for example a few years after were able to win their place in the league. Wonder how history would have turned out differently for us and those other clubs mentioned if the fairer system had started sooner?
